Re: a1200 ppc603 68040 upgrade to 68060
« on: November 17, 2004, 08:50:18 AM »
What is needed is:

1 A socket that fits the 060 (not the same as a 040 and you do not want to solder directly on the 060).

2 A voltage regulator, on the PPC board it's just moving a resistor to the right place.

3 A crystal that fits the 060 (remember the 040 only use half the crystal speed so a 040/25 uses the same crystal as a 060/50), again the PPC board have a small resistor for this (don't know why but that's the way it is).

4 Last but not least you need steady nerves and even steadier soldering hands cause it's not easy to solder off the 040 of the PPC board.

That is true.. the BPPC board also needs to be reflashed into 060 mode but don't trust DCE's answerr, you can do it yourself and in fact Aminet have (at least used to have) this flash file for download. You need to reflash the card before you change the CPU.
